Ren 02 (CO 2)

Pinyin Name & English Translation
Qugu, Curved Bone

Location
On the midpoint of the upper border of the symphysis pubis.

Indications
Retention and dribbling of urine, enuresis, nocturnal emission, impotence, morbid leukorrhea, irregular menstruation, dysmenorrhea, hernia.

Traditional Action
Warms Yang and supplements Kidney, regulates menses and stops vaginal discharge.
